Beautiful Spanish town with lots of tiny back streets to walk with whitewashed houses. You can walk to the 9th century Arab castle that is set on the hillside and overlooks the town. It is currently undergoing restoration. Plenty of coffee shops and places to eat. Alora has a chill vibe with friendly people. We ate at a local restaurant La Taberna del Caminito, enjoyed the Tapas and pork dishes and the prices were reasonable.

Valle de Abdalajis is a small town in the middle of a mountain range. Perfect starting point for some hiking-adventures. El Torcal is reachable in a 40 minutes car-journey and Antequerra in 30 minutes.

Carratraca is a typical small village near the mountains at 46 km from Malaga and the sea. It used to be famous for its thermal facilities and has a 5* luxe hotel but unfortunately closed after COVID.. There are 2 local supermarkets, 2 restaurants and a café. From Carratraca there are several beautiful walkings you can make in the woods. And El Chorro where the famous Camininto del Rey starts, is only 11km away..
